遵义阿里云代理商:安卓怎么创建sqlite数据库文件

实际上,创建 SQLite 数据库是在 Android 应用程序中使用的一个非常常见的任务。以下是在 Android Studio 中创建 SQLite 数据库文件的步骤:

  1. 打开 Android Studio,并创建您的项目。
  2. 在项目的 app/src/main 目录下创建一个新的目录,名为db。
  3. 在该目录内右键点击:New -> File -> SQLite Database File,然后输入数据库文件名称并点击“OK”。
  4. 编辑新创建的数据库文件,添加所需的表和列。
  5. 最终,您需要在您的 Android 代码中访问新创建的 SQLite 数据库文件来添加,更新,删除数据。

希望这些步骤对您有所帮助!

在安卓中创建SQLite数据库文件,可以通过以下步骤实现:

  1. 创建一个SQLiteOpenHelper的子类,在其构造函数中传入数据库名称和版本号。例如:
public class MyDatabaseHelper extends SQLiteOpenHelper {
    private static final int DATABASE_VERSION = 1;
    private static final String DATABASE_NAME = "my_database.db";
    
    public MyDatabaseHelper(Context context) {
        super(context, DATABASE_NAME, null, DATABASE_VERSION);
    }
    //...
}
  1. 在onCreate方法中执行创建表的SQL语句,例如:
@Override
public void onCreate(SQLiteDatabase db) {
    String createTableQuery = "CREATE TABLE students (id INTEGER PRIMARY KEY, name TEXT, age INTEGER)";
    db.execSQL(createTableQuery);
}
  1. 新建一个MyDatabaseHelper对象,并调用getWritableDatabase方法获取数据库对象。例如:
MyDatabaseHelper dbHelper = new MyDatabaseHelper(context);
SQLiteDatabase db = dbHelper.getWritableDatabase();

现在你就可以通过db对象来执行数据库操作了,例如插入一条数据:

ContentValues values = new ContentValues();
values.put("name", "张三");
values.put("age", 20);
db.insert("students", null, values);

注意,为了避免数据库连接泄漏,要在不需要使用数据库时调用close方法关闭数据库连接。

遵义阿里云代理商:安卓怎么创建sqlite数据库文件

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/159532.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年3月11日 16:37
下一篇 2024年3月11日 16:45

相关推荐

  • 物联网云平台是不是要开发很多api

    物联网云平台具备哪些功能?哪家好些 物联网云平台需具备以下功能。(1)业务受理、开通、计费功能要成为物联网业务的服务提供商,需要建立一套面向客户、传感器厂商、第三方行业应用提供商的运营服务体系,包括组织、流程、产品、支撑系统,其中支撑系统应具备业务受理、开通、计费等功能,能够提供物联网产品的快速开通服务。(2)信息采集、存储、计算、展示功能物联网云平台需要支…

    2023年8月25日
    65600
  • 武汉阿里云代理商:ASP.net 网站漏洞修复

    要修复ASP.net网站的漏洞,可以按照以下步骤进行操作: 漏洞扫描:使用漏洞扫描工具(如网站漏洞扫描器)对网站进行扫描,以识别存在的漏洞。这可以帮助你确定需要修复的具体问题。 更新ASP.net框架:确保你使用的是最新的ASP.net框架版本,因为较新的版本通常会修复已知的安全漏洞。你可以从微软官方网站下载最新的ASP.net框架。 修复漏洞:根据扫描结果…

    2024年2月9日
    1.3K00
  • 阿里云dns无法解析

    如果阿里云DNS无法解析,可能是以下几个原因导致的: DNS配置错误:请确保你的DNS配置正确,并且指向了阿里云的DNS服务器。你可以在阿里云控制台中查找到你的DNS服务器地址。 DNS服务器故障:阿里云的DNS服务器可能出现故障,导致无法解析。可以尝试使用其他可靠的DNS服务器,比如谷歌的公共DNS服务器(8.8.8.8和8.8.4.4)。 DNS缓存问题…

    2023年9月15日
    62700
  • 阿里云国际站:安装数据库客户端

    在阿里云国际站上安装数据库客户端有多种方式,具体步骤可能会根据数据库客户端的具体类型和版本而有所不同。一般来说,以下是一个通用的安装过程: 登录到您的阿里云控制台,并选择适当的数据库服务,如RDS或DTS。 在相应的数据库服务页面上,找到下载对应数据库客户端的链接。这可能是一个连接到官方网站的链接,或者提供下载链接直接从阿里云下载客户端。 跟随提供的下载链接…

    2024年2月22日
    66200
  • 阿里云国际站充值:access数据库控件

    阿里云国际站充值:access数据库控件的优势与好处 引言 阿里云国际站是一个功能强大且广受欢迎的云计算平台,提供了许多方便实用的工具和服务。其中,其充值功能为用户提供了便捷的支付方式,使其在使用阿里云服务时更加轻松和便利。本文将介绍阿里云国际站充值功能中的access数据库控件,并探讨其优势和好处。 什么是access数据库控件 Access数据库控件是一…

    2024年1月26日
    67200

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/